7+ Toyota Corolla '98-'02 Cluster Swap Issue? [FIX]

The replacement of the instrument panel assembly, specifically in 1998-2002 Toyota Corolla models when swapping to a unit including a tachometer, can present certain complications. These issues often stem from wiring differences, gauge incompatibility, or potential electronic control unit (ECU) conflicts. The term encapsulates challenges faced when attempting to upgrade or replace the original speedometer-only instrument cluster with one incorporating a tachometer.

The resolution of these potential difficulties is crucial for proper vehicle operation and accurate readings. Successfully integrating a tachometer cluster provides enhanced driver feedback regarding engine RPM, potentially aiding in improved fuel efficiency and performance. Historically, such upgrades were often performed to enhance the vehicle’s features and aesthetics, but required careful consideration of technical compatibility to avoid malfunctions. Addressing these challenges often involved referencing wiring diagrams, testing circuits, and potentially reprogramming the ECU.

7+ Best Tire Size for 2016 Toyota Corolla Models

The specific dimensions of a vehicle’s tires are crucial for optimal performance, safety, and handling. For a particular model year of a popular sedan, these measurements dictate the correct fitment within the wheel wells and ensure accurate speedometer readings. Variations can exist depending on the trim level and optional equipment packages originally selected for the vehicle. These numbers are typically expressed in a format including width, aspect ratio, and wheel diameter, providing precise details for replacement or upgrade purposes.

Selecting the correct tires is essential for maintaining the vehicle’s original handling characteristics, ride comfort, and braking performance. Deviating from the recommended size can lead to inaccurate speedometer readings, compromised anti-lock braking system (ABS) functionality, and potential rubbing against the vehicle’s body or suspension components. Furthermore, the manufacturer’s recommended inflation pressures are calibrated to the specific tire size, affecting fuel economy and tire wear. Adhering to these specifications ensures optimal performance and longevity of the tires. Historically, these specifications were simple and limited. However, modern vehicles benefit from extensive research and development to determine the ideal tire size for a given model, improving overall vehicle dynamics.

7+ Quick & Easy Toyota Corolla Oil Change Deals!

The scheduled replacement of lubricant in a specific model vehicle, the Toyota Corolla, is a routine maintenance procedure. This process involves draining the existing lubricant from the engine, replacing the oil filter, and refilling the engine with fresh lubricant to the manufacturer’s specified level.

Regular lubricant renewal is critical for optimal engine performance and longevity. It reduces friction between moving parts, dissipates heat, and removes contaminants that can cause wear and damage. Historically, these scheduled services were more frequent; however, advancements in lubricant technology and engine design have extended the intervals between required maintenance.
